Update Changelog

Analyze code changes to produce a unified product release with clear, user-focused changelog entries in French.

Release model: One SemVer version, one git tag (vX.Y.Z), one GitHub Release. Every npm sub-package in the workspace mirrors the root version via Changesets fixed mode — there is no per-package version drift.

Source of truth: the root package.json (pulpe-workspace). All decisions start from version in that file.

Critical rules:

  • NEVER apply versions without explicit user approval
  • NEVER push without explicit user approval
  • If changes are ambiguous, ASK — do not guess
  • When uncertain about bump severity, prefer the HIGHER bump
  • After bumping, ALL of: root, frontend, landing, backend-nest, shared MUST show the same version. If they don't, stop.

Workflow

Step 1: Determine base reference

BASE_REF=$(git tag -l "v*" --sort=-creatordate | head -1)
# Fallback if no v* tag exists:
# BASE_REF=$(git tag -l --sort=-creatordate | head -1)

If "depuis main": BASE_REF="main"

Step 2: Analyze git changes

Run in parallel:

git diff $BASE_REF..HEAD --name-only
git log $BASE_REF..HEAD --oneline
git diff $BASE_REF..HEAD --stat

Revert handling: A Revert "fix(...): ..." cancels the original commit. Pair them up and exclude both from the changelog and bump calculation. Only count the net effect.

Stop immediately if changes contain ONLY non-functional commits (refactor:, test:, chore:, ci:, docs:, style:, build:) or only reverted pairs. Output: "Aucun changeset nécessaire — modifications techniques uniquement."

Step 3: Detect affected packages

Map files to packages:

File PatternPackage
frontend/**Frontend
backend-nest/**Backend
shared/**Shared
landing/**Landing
ios/**iOS

Extract relevant commits per package:

git log $BASE_REF..HEAD --oneline -- frontend/
git log $BASE_REF..HEAD --oneline -- backend-nest/
git log $BASE_REF..HEAD --oneline -- shared/
git log $BASE_REF..HEAD --oneline -- landing/
git log $BASE_REF..HEAD --oneline -- ios/

Only feat:, fix:, feat!:, BREAKING CHANGE:, perf: trigger version bumps. See references/semver-conventions.md.

Step 4: Determine product version bump

Read current version from root package.json (version field) — that is the only version that matters. All sub-packages already mirror it via Changesets fixed mode and will follow automatically in Step 6.

The product version bump is the highest across all affected packages:

  • ANY feat!: or BREAKING CHANGE:MAJOR
  • ANY feat:MINOR
  • ANY fix: or perf:PATCH

Compute the target version now (e.g. 0.33.1 + minor → 0.34.0). You'll need it for Step 6.

Step 6: Apply versions

Execute ONLY after user confirms.

  1. Bump root product version in root package.json — use the Edit tool to replace the "version" field with the target version computed in Step 4.

  2. Bump all JS/TS sub-packages via Changesets fixed mode — this is NOT optional and NOT conditional on which packages were touched. Fixed mode keeps all four npm packages in lockstep with root. See references/jsts-release.md for the exact procedure (create one changeset file at the right bump level, then pnpm changeset version).

  3. Sanity check the lockstep — after Step 6.2, all five versions MUST match:

    grep -H '"version"' package.json frontend/package.json landing/package.json backend-nest/package.json shared/package.json
    

    If they don't match, recover before continuing:

    • Diagnosis A — bump level mismatch. Most common. The root was bumped to (say) 0.34.0 but the changeset said patch, so sub-packages went to 0.33.2. Fix: re-edit root package.json to match what fixed mode produced (the four sub-package versions are the ground truth here, since they reflect the actual bump level in the changeset file). OR fix the changeset bump level and re-run pnpm changeset version — but only if the changeset hasn't been consumed yet.
    • Diagnosis B — .changeset/config.json lost its fixed group. Rare, but possible if someone reset the file. Symptom: only ONE sub-package bumped. Fix: restore the fixed array (see references/jsts-release.md), reset all sub-package versions to match root manually, re-run.
    • Diagnosis C — packages were already drifted before the run. Symptom: bump amounts look right but starting points were different. Fix: align all sub-packages to root's pre-bump version, then re-run from Step 6.1.

    In all three cases, end with a fresh sanity check and only continue when all five versions match.

  4. iOS (only if ios/** files changed): See references/ios-release.md. iOS is intentionally NOT in the Changesets fixed group — Changesets only sees npm packages.

Step 8: Commit and tag

Stage only release files. Under fixed mode, all four sub-packages always change even when only one was named in the changeset, so always stage all of them:

# Always: root + all four sub-package versions and changelogs (fixed mode bumped them all)
git add \
  package.json \
  frontend/package.json frontend/CHANGELOG.md \
  landing/package.json landing/CHANGELOG.md \
  backend-nest/package.json backend-nest/CHANGELOG.md \
  shared/package.json shared/CHANGELOG.md \
  .changeset/

# Only if Step 5b was NOT skipped (i.e. SKIP_WHATS_NEW=false):
git add landing/data/releases.json

# Only if Step 5c was NOT skipped (same condition as 5b right now, but kept separate
# in case the two ever need different gates):
git add frontend/projects/webapp/src/app/layout/whats-new/whats-new-releases.ts

# Only if iOS files changed in this release:
git add ios/project.yml

git commit -m "chore(release): vX.Y.Z"
git tag "vX.Y.Z" -m "Release vX.Y.Z"

Before committing, run git status and confirm only the expected files are staged. If anything unrelated landed in the staging area (an unrelated edit you forgot, an untracked file git add .changeset/ accidentally picked up), unstage it before continuing — release commits should be 100% mechanical.

Notes:

  • ios/Pulpe.xcodeproj/ is gitignored (regenerated by xcodegen). Do NOT try to stage it.
  • Per-package CHANGELOG.md files all get new entries even for packages whose code didn't change — that's expected under fixed mode (see references/jsts-release.md).

Step 9: Push and GitHub release

Ask: "Prêt à pousser sur main avec le tag et créer la release GitHub ?"

Only after "oui":

git push origin main
git push origin "vX.Y.Z"

Push the branch and the new tag explicitly. Do NOT use git push --tags — that pushes every local tag, including any throwaway/test tag that might be sitting around, which is a silent footgun.
